What is the best month to lay sod in Mason?
In Mason, Michigan, the best time to lay sod is usually during the growing season when temperatures are moderate and rainfall helps establish roots. Early fall is often ideal, but avoid extreme heat or cold.
Should I choose sod or seed for my lawn in Mason?
Sodding in Mason provides an immediate, established lawn but costs more upfront, while seeding is cheaper and takes longer to grow. Your choice depends on budget and how quickly you need results.
How long does sodding installation take in Mason?
A typical sodding project in Mason can take one to two days for an average yard, depending on size and prep work. Expect extra time for soil preparation or if the area is large.
